проверить, открыт ли файл в Python

В моем приложении я пишу файл excel. После записи пользователь может просмотреть файл, открыв его. Но если пользователь забывает закрыть файл перед любой последующей записью, должно появиться предупреждающее сообщение. Поэтому мне нужен способ проверить, что этот файл открыт перед записью процесса. Не могли бы вы предоставить мне код python для выполнения этой задачи? Заранее спасибо.

Как использовать инструменты в Excel VBA

Я пытаюсь реализовать некоторые формы для инженерного проекта и абстрагировать его для некоторых общих функций, чтобы у меня была обобщенная программа. То, что я пытаюсь сделать, это иметь интерфейс cShape и cRectangle и cCircle реализовать cShape Мой код ниже: Интерфейс cShape Option Explicit Public Function getArea() End Function Public Function getInertiaX() End Function Public Function […]

Экспорт в .xlsx с использованием Microsoft.Office.Interop.Excel SaveAs Error

Я собираюсь написать модуль для экспорта DataTable в Excel с помощью Microsoft.Office.Interop.Excel но прежде чем начинать серьезно, я хочу, чтобы основные работы работали: открывать файл, сохранять как и закрывать. Мне удалось открыть и сохранить файл с расширением .xls, но сохранение с расширением .xlsx не работает. Он записывает файл .xlsx, но когда я пытаюсь его открыть, […]

Как округлить число до ближайшего десяти?

Вероятно, название не очень наводящее на размышления. Позвольте мне объяснить вам пример. У меня есть: 12345.6 2345.1 12345.00000001 Я хочу, чтобы эти цифры округлялись до 12350 . Как я могу это сделать? Если возможно, я предпочел бы использовать формулы вместо VBA.

Получение уникальных значений в Excel только с использованием формул

Знаете ли вы, что в Excel «вычислять» по формуле список уникальных значений? Например: диапазон содержит значения "red" , "blue" , "red" , "green" , "blue" , "black" и я хочу иметь в результате "red , "blue" , "green" , "black" +, в конце концов, две другие пустые ячейки. Я уже нашел способ получить вычисленный отсортированный […]

Преобразование Word doc, docx и Excel xls, xlsx в PDF с PHP

Я ищу способ конвертировать файлы Word и Excel в PDF с помощью PHP. Причина этого заключается в том, что мне нужно объединить файлы разных форматов в один документ. Я знаю, что если я смогу преобразовать все в PDF, я могу объединить PDF-файлы в один файл с помощью PDFMerger (который использует fpdf). Я уже могу создавать […]

Как подавить файл коррумпированного предупреждения при загрузке Excel?

У меня есть веб-страница, которая ссылается на лист Excel 2007. Это файл .xls а не файл .xlsx . Когда я нажимаю на ссылку, я получаю обычное диалоговое окно для открытия / сохранения файла Excel. При нажатии «Открыть» появляется следующее предупреждающее сообщение: Файл, который вы пытаетесь открыть, «filename.xls» находится в другом формате, чем указано расширением файла. […]

Удаление строки в Excel VBA

У меня есть эта часть кода, которая находит строку excel элемента из списка и удаляет элементы из списка. Я хочу … также удалить строку Excel. Код здесь Private Sub imperecheaza_Click() Dim ws As Worksheet Dim Rand As Long Set ws = Worksheets("BD_IR") Rand = 3 Do While ws.Cells(Rand, 4).Value <> "" And Rand < 65000 […]

Excel VBA: Parsed JSON Object Loop

В примере ниже … Цитирование через объект из разобранной строки JSON возвращает ошибку «Объект не поддерживает это свойство или метод». Может ли кто-нибудь посоветовать, как сделать эту работу? Большое спасибо (я потратил 6 часов на поиск ответа, прежде чем спрашивать здесь). Функция для разбора строки JSON в объект (это работает нормально). Function jsonDecode(jsonString As Variant) […]

Использование Pandas для pd.read_excel () для нескольких листов одной и той же книги

У меня есть большой файл таблицы (.xlsx), который обрабатывается с использованием python pandas. Бывает, что мне нужны данные из двух вкладок в этом большом файле. Одна из вкладок содержит тонну данных, а другая – всего несколько квадратных ячеек. Когда я использую pd.read_excel () на любом рабочем листе, мне кажется, что весь файл загружен (а не […]

Interesting Posts

Экспорт данных R в многостраничную книгу Excel без использования внешнего языка программирования

Откройте документ Word и доведите до фронта

Найти MAX и SUM переменное количество столбцов в Excel без макросов

Как получить количество видимых строк после фильтра в Excel VBA

Ошибка 424 при передаче параметра Range

Excel, получить SUM из ячеек, ведущих к ячейке, сопоставляющей другую ячейку

Код макроса Excel для подключения к серверу FTPS, т.е. FTP через SSL, а не FTP-сервер

Есть ли способ заставить ADODB работать с Excel для Mac 2011?

VBA – если диапазон включает значение, тогда массив (i) = 1, цикл, сумма

Можно ли открыть новый рабочий лист с помощью шаблона с помощью макроса VBA на excel

Копирование / вставка данных с 1 листа на другой путем сопоставления определенной ячейки или данных (Дата)

Найдите разницу между двумя числами как увеличение% нижнего числа – excel

Ячейки формата Excel на основе смежной ячейки

Excel – найти значение в массиве и вернуть содержимое соответствующего столбца

Преобразуйте 300-значную строку в однозначно идентифицируемую 8-значную строку в VBA

Давайте будем гением компьютера.